One person was killed when falling rocks crashed through the roof of a nightclub in a tourist resort in central Turkey.
It said a rescue team was working to free people trapped in the rubble after the collapse early in the morning. Four people were also injured, but it was not clear how many people were in the club at the time.
The incident occurred in the town of Urgup in the region of Cappadocia, renowned for unusual rock formations and rock-carved churches which are a popular attraction for tourists.
Anatolian news agency said four or five more people were believed to be trapped in the remains of the club which stood at the foot of a hill.
